My Week

A family affair
Many of my regular readers may know that I had been plagued with health issues for the past few years which left me chronically anaemic and with virtually no iron or vitamin D stores. I was clearly not running on all cylinders and was so constantly fatigued that I could not even manage to do my own grocery shopping let alone even dream about exercising...
Last Sunday, I am excited to report, I completed the 11 kilometre Sutherland to Surf Fun Run in 1 hour and 50 minutes.
Not a great performance by many of your standards I'm sure - but for me it was monumental!
During the race I was flanked my hubby, son and daughter who encouraged and supported me and really turned the event into a “fun run”, or in my case – “a fun shuffle”.
I was so elated after shuffling past the finish line, body exploding with endorphins, and feeling like I had just conquered Mount Everest, that I had almost forgotten that on the previous day I had experienced symptons akin to the onset of flu, which I tried extremely hard to ignore...
The next morning I was a train wreck! I could hardly move.
It was difficult to know whether my body ached from the flu or the fun run but I concluded that it was a bit of both!!
I’m hoping to compete in the 14 kilometre City to Surf in a week and a half.
PS I’m still taking my Olive Leaf Extract, Chia Seeds, Fish Oil supplements and vitamin D so I’m expecting a rapid recovery.
92 Years Young and Still DANCING

My mum recently turned 92. She still drives, lives in a house independently, cares for a dog, smokes like a chimney, tells dirty jokes and still dances up a storm. What an Enigma!!!
